There is no argument that the leading figures all lived incredible life stories. Tupac, Biggie, and Nas made incredibly influential songs that changed the way people thought about things. All of them became inspirations to many rappers who would come in the generations after them. Diddy, 50 Cent, Jay Z, Dre, all used hip hop as the launching point to turn themselves from teenagers growing up in rough neighborhoods to multimillionaire entrepreneurs.
How many genres of music will you see a line of legends who used this art form as a means to escape their rough and hardcore environment, and change their lives to this level of degree? When you consider that many of these legends grew up in poverty, around daily violence, lack of privileges and opportunities that those in more sheltered and well put families have, the success stories in rap gives us an uplifting message that even through harsh adversity, there can still be hope and opportunity for change.

As hip hop music gained popularity throughout the early s, recording labels, such as Def Jam, dedicated to producing this style of music, emerged. Sub-genres began to develop with the passage of time, with gansta rap as perhaps the most widely known.
Its lyrics are often the most contentious, as they tend to directly address the violent realities of life in the inner city. Reddit is also a great place to find interesting punchline topics. Make sure you have good quality voice recording when you make a rap song.
This can come down the gear you have and the space you have to record. Though with some relatively inexpensive equipment and sound design, you can get some high quality music. Well recorded vocals will turn into professional audio mixing and mastering without having to learn TOO much about the intricacies of sound design.
With good vocals, the producer will be able to utilize their full capabilities. You mainly want to do your audio mixing for your vocals and import your own rap beats. The easiest rap songs to learn have simple rhyme schemes, simple patterns of flow, and lots of space for breath in between lines.
